Normally, a sensor is misaligned In the event the green receiver mild glints as an alternative to keeping on. The garage door opener arrow will flash up 4 occasions and down 6 periods to signal this difficulty.

The safety sensors really should be positioned no better than 6” off the ground. Ensure that the sensors on each side of your door are at precisely the same peak. If they are not, the bracket might are actually bumped by activities during the garage. Established the brackets at the identical peak as the primary course of motion to align the garage door opener safety sensors.
